Umkhiqizo osesithombeni uyiswishi ye-coaxial enenombolo yengxenye LSP11T - 12T18Ghz. Ivamise ukuvuleka futhi isebenza ukusuka ku-DC kuye ku-18GHz.
Lokhu kushintsha kwe-coaxial kunezici ezimbalwa eziphawulekayo. Inikeza ukulahleka kokufakwa okuphansi, i-voltage ephansi - ukuma - wave ratio (VSWR), kanye nokuhlukaniswa okuphezulu, okubalulekile ekugcineni ubuqotho besignali ezinhlelweni ze-RF. Ifakwe izixhumi ze-SMA, ezisetshenziswa kakhulu kuma-microwave nezinhlelo ze-RF ngokusebenza kwazo okuthembekile.
Iswishi ingalawulwa umshayeli we-TTL okhethekayo. Ithebula lezicaciso libonisa ukuthi ukulahlekelwa kokufaka kukhuphuka kancane njengoba i-frequency range ikhuphuka isuka ku-DC iye ku-18GHz. Mayelana nezici zikagesi, ingasebenza ngama-voltage ahlukene (12V, 24V, 28V) namakhoyili ahambisanayo. Ukucaciswa kwendawo ezungezile kubonisa isikhathi esiphezulu sokushintsha esingu-15ms kanye nomjikelezo wokuphila wemishini wemijikelezo eyizigidi ezi-2, nezinga lokushisa lokugcina elingu-55°C kuya ku-85°C.
Umholi-mw | ukucaciswa |
Cha. | Imvamisa(Ghz) | Ukulahlekelwa kokufaka(dB) | Isolation(dB) | I-VSWR | I-Powercw(w) |
1 | I-DC-6 | 0.3 | 70 | 1.3 | 80 |
2 | 6-12 | 0.4 | 60 | 1.4 | 60 |
3 | 12-18 | 0.5 | 60 | 1.5 | 50 |
